One of the most popular types of vans is the passenger van. These vans are designed to transport people, with seating for anywhere from 8 to 15 passengers. Passenger vans are commonly used by shuttle services, schools, and large families who need the extra space for road trips or daily commutes. They often feature comfortable seating, air conditioning, and entertainment systems to keep passengers entertained during the journey.
Another common type of van is the cargo van, which is built for hauling goods and equipment. Cargo vans usually have a spacious interior with little to no seating, making them perfect for businesses that need to transport tools, supplies, or deliveries. Cargo vans come in a range of sizes, from compact models like the Ford Transit Connect to larger options like the Mercedes-Benz Sprinter. These vans often have customizable interiors with shelving, racks, and other storage solutions to organize and protect cargo during transport.
For those who need a versatile vehicle that can do it all, there are also conversion vans. These vans are typically modified from standard passenger vans to include amenities like beds, kitchens, and living areas. Conversion vans are popular among travelers and outdoor enthusiasts who want a comfortable and convenient way to explore the world. With features like built-in refrigerators, stoves, and even shower facilities, conversion vans offer a home away from home for those on the go.
If you’re in the market for a van that can handle heavy-duty tasks, then a commercial van might be the right choice for you. These vans are designed for businesses that require a rugged and reliable vehicle for hauling equipment, tools, or materials. Commercial vans often come with options for high roofs, extended wheelbases, and powerful engines to handle heavy loads. They are commonly used in industries like construction, plumbing, and electrical work where durability and performance are crucial.
On the other end of the spectrum, there are also compact vans that offer a smaller footprint for navigating tight city streets and crowded parking lots. These vans are ideal for urban dwellers or businesses that need a nimble and fuel-efficient vehicle for everyday use. Compact vans like the Nissan NV200 and Ram ProMaster City offer surprising cargo space despite their compact size, making them a popular choice for deliveries and small businesses.
In recent years, electric vans have also gained popularity as more people look for eco-friendly alternatives to traditional gas-powered vehicles. Electric vans like the Nissan e-NV200 and the Mercedes-Benz eSprinter offer zero-emission driving with the same practicality and versatility of their gas-powered counterparts. With advances in battery technology and charging infrastructure, electric vans are becoming a viable choice for businesses and individuals looking to reduce their carbon footprint.
